BigBasket’s INR 4,000 Cr Private Label Moat Shields It from Quick Commerce Disruption

Long before Blinkit, Zepto, and Instamart started popping up on our smartphones with their speedy grocery deliveries, BigBasket was already carving out a solid niche in the online grocery market—quietly but effectively. Now part of the Tata Group, BigBasket isn’t just holding its own against the quick commerce trend; it’s actually thriving, thanks to a well-kept secret: its extensive private label empire.

BigBasket boasts India’s largest private label business in e-commerce, raking in over ₹4,000 crore in annual revenue. With in-house brands like BB Royal (grains and pulses), Fresho (dairy, bakery, and meat), Happy Chef (ready-to-cook meals), and GoodDiet (health foods), the platform has become a go-to spot for quality-focused, budget-savvy shoppers. These private labels enable the company to maintain better profit margins, control prices, ensure consistent quality, and build consumer trust—a protective barrier that even the fastest delivery startups struggle to breach.

While quick commerce platforms are burning through cash to attract customers with promises of 10-minute deliveries, BigBasket is scaling up profitably, thanks to its vertically integrated supply chains and a well-established logistics network. Its dark store operations, distribution partnerships, and long-term connections with farmers help it maintain control over both pricing and freshness.

What really sets BigBasket apart is its early commitment to private labels—long before other competitors even thought about building brand loyalty in the grocery sector. These labels now account for a significant chunk of BigBasket’s overall revenue, particularly in high-margin areas like staples, fresh produce, and household essentials.
